Russian Ambassador in Chisinau urges Ilie Cazac's parents to abandon plans to protest in front of Embassy

All the letters sent to the Russian Embassy, asking releasing Ernest Vardanyan and Ilie Cazac, who are accused of spying for Moldova, are resent to the Transnistrian authorities, Ambassador Valery Kuzmin said in a press briefing on June 9. “The Embassy of Russia cannot intervene. It should be cleat that there are certain international diplomatic rules,” Valery Kuzmin said, quoted by Info-Prim Neo. The ambassador advised Ilie Cazac's parents to abandon the idea of going on hunger strike in front of the Embassy of Russia. “The Moldovan Transnistrian Republic is an unrecognized state. But is has state bodies and one should not wait for somebody from outside to come and do justice,” Valery Kuzmin said. The statements come after the parents of Ilie Cazac – an employee of the Bender Tax Inspectorate who was arrested on March 19 – announced they will go on hunger strike in front of the Russian Embassy if nothing is done to set their son free. Valery Kuzmin also said the relatives have the right to know how the two persons feel and in what conditions they are held. Journalist Ernest Vardanyan and Ilie Cazac face up to 20 years in jail.
